NOTD: Chanel Le Vernis 'Rose Insolent'

You can't deny Chanel come out with some stunning shades every collection but you also can't deny the formula chips at a shocking rate. On my nails I can only get one day from Chanel but the shades I own are so gorgeous that it doesn't bother me, I'm happy to touch up my nails every other day in order to drool over the colour and finish all over again. I change my polish quite often anyway but I imagine it's a huge pain for anyone who like's to get close to a week out of their mani.

The latest addition to my enormous nail polish family is 'Rose Insolent' which is from the Chanel Rouge Allure Fall Collection from a few years back. I was lucky enough to find this beaut on a blog sale for £5 and ever since it landed on my door step, it's been on my nails! I'll be the first to admit there's nothing unique about this shade but for some reason I just adore it. It's a gorgeous pink creme polish and the formula is fantastic (apart from the chipping) it's fully opaque and streak free with 2 coats, and the high shine finish makes me love it even more but I always apply top coat anyway.

Products Used:
Nails Inc Kensington Caviar Base Coat
Chanel 'Rose Insolent' (2 coats)
Sally Hansen Insta-Dri
